English-Speaking Cities: A Gateway to History and Culture
London, England: The cosmopolitan capital of England, London boasts a rich blend of history and modernity. Explore the iconic Buckingham Palace, marvel at the grandeur of the Houses of Parliament, and immerse yourself in the vibrant theater scene of the West End. For a taste of English cuisine, indulge in a traditional fish and chips or afternoon tea with scones and clotted cream.
Dublin, Ireland: Steeped in literary history and jovial spirits, Dublin welcomes visitors with its charming streets and lively pubs. Visit the Guinness Storehouse for a pint of the iconic stout, stroll through the historic Trinity College, and uncover the legends of Dublin Castle. Don't miss the opportunity to sample traditional Irish dishes like shepherd's pie and soda bread.
German-Speaking Cities: A Blend of Culture and Tradition
Berlin, Germany: The vibrant capital of Germany, Berlin is a melting pot of history, culture, and art. Visit the iconic Brandenburg Gate, explore the remnants of the Berlin Wall, and delve into the captivating history of the Reichstag Building. For a taste of German cuisine, indulge in hearty dishes like schnitzel, bratwurst, and sauerkraut.
Vienna, Austria: A city of imperial grandeur and musical heritage, Vienna captivates visitors with its ornate palaces, opulent theaters, and charming coffeehouses. Explore the Schönbrunn Palace, attend a performance at the Vienna State Opera, and savor the flavors of Viennese cuisine, including Wiener schnitzel and Sachertorte.
Chinese-Speaking Cities: A Cultural Tapestry
London, England: The cosmopolitan hub of London is also home to a vibrant Chinese community. Explore the bustling Chinatown in the heart of the city, where you can find authentic Chinese restaurants, charming shops, and cultural events. Take advantage of the opportunity to immerse yourself in the Chinese language and culture within this vibrant enclave.
Paris, France: The romantic capital of France also boasts a significant Chinese population. Visit the bustling Belleville neighborhood, where you can explore Chinese supermarkets, bakeries, and restaurants. Attend cultural events and language exchange meetups to connect with the local Chinese community and delve into the intricacies of the Chinese language.

Additional Tips for Language Learners
- Pack a phrasebook or download a language learning app to enhance your communication skills.
- Listen to local radio or podcasts to familiarize yourself with the rhythm and pronunciation of the languages.
- Don't be afraid to make mistakes; locals appreciate the effort to speak their language.
- Attend cultural events and immerse yourself in the local atmospheres to absorb the nuances of the cultures.
- Consider taking language classes or joining language exchange groups to deepen your proficiency.
